1 What is the origin of the term "personality"? What does this word mean?
The word personality has its origins in the Latin word ‘persona’ which translates to ‘mask.’
Personality psychology study the nature and definition of personality as well as its development, its
structure and trait constructs, its dynamic processes, its variations, and its maladaptive forms.
Hippocrates was a physician in Greece who theorised that personality traits and human behaviours are
based on four temperaments associated with four distinct bodily fluids known as ‘humors.’
4.What is humorism?
Humorism is a system of medicine about the makeup and workings of the human body. It proposed that
an individual’s personality was the result of the balance of these four humors, as yellow bile, black bile,
phlegm, blood.
There are four personality type: choleric (dominant & short-tempered), melancholic (quiet & reflective),
phlegmatic (calm & agreeable), sanguine (cheerful & energetic)

An extrovert is an outgoing and outspoken person who enjoys being around and talking to people. An
introvert is a person who remains isolated, or enjoys the company of few closed ones.
